语音合成技术依赖于什么技术?
语音合成技术依赖于什么技术?
语音合成技术,也称为文本到语音(Text-to-Speech, TTS)技术,是将文本信息转换为人类语音的过程。这一技术在日常生活中应用广泛,从智能家居设备到虚拟助手,再到电子书朗读,都离不开它的支持。那么,语音合成技术依赖于什么技术呢?让我们一起来探讨一下。
1. 语音信号处理技术
首先,语音合成技术依赖于语音信号处理技术。这包括对语音信号的分析、处理和合成。语音信号处理技术涉及到信号的采样、量化、编码等步骤,通过这些步骤,计算机能够理解和生成人类语音。常见的技术包括线性预测编码(LPC)、梅尔频率倒谱系数(MFCC)等,这些技术帮助计算机模拟人类的发音机制。
2. 自然语言处理(NLP)
自然语言处理(NLP)是另一个关键技术。NLP技术负责将文本转换为语音所需的语义和语法信息。它包括词性标注、句法分析、语义理解等步骤。通过NLP,系统能够理解文本的含义,从而生成更自然、更符合语境的语音输出。
3. 深度学习与神经网络
近年来,深度学习和神经网络在语音合成领域取得了显著进展。特别是生成对抗网络(GAN)和变分自编码器(VAE)等技术的应用,使得合成语音的质量大幅提升。这些模型能够学习到人类语音的细微特征,生成更加逼真的语音。
4. 语音数据库与语料库
语音合成技术还依赖于大量的语音数据库和语料库。这些数据库包含了不同语音、不同语调、不同情感的语音样本。通过这些数据,系统可以学习到人类语音的多样性,从而在合成时提供更丰富的语音表现。
5. 语音合成引擎
最后,语音合成引擎是将上述技术整合在一起的核心组件。它负责将文本输入转换为语音输出,通常包括前端处理(文本分析)和后端处理(语音合成)两个部分。前端处理将文本转换为音素序列,后端处理则将这些音素序列转换为实际的语音波形。
应用领域
语音合成技术的应用非常广泛:
- 智能家居:如智能音箱(例如亚马逊Echo、Google Home),通过语音合成技术提供语音反馈。
- 虚拟助手:如Siri、Cortana等,提供语音交互服务。
- 电子书朗读:为视障人士或在驾驶时提供听书服务。
- 客服机器人:在电话客服中提供自动应答服务。
- 教育:用于语言学习软件,帮助学习者模仿正确的发音。
- 娱乐:在游戏和电影中提供角色配音。
结语
语音合成技术的进步不仅依赖于上述技术的不断发展,还需要跨学科的合作,包括计算机科学、语言学、心理学等领域的共同努力。随着技术的不断进步,我们可以期待未来语音合成技术将更加自然、智能,为我们的生活带来更多便利和乐趣。